These devices are designed for simplicity, allowing you to preserve vintage memories without complex professional equipment.

Standalone Functionality: Most models, like the Photo Fix SP5, feature an integrated LCD screen and SD card slot. This means you can scan and save your photos without ever connecting to a computer.

High Resolution: These scanners typically offer resolutions between 1800 DPI and 3600 DPI (interpolated up to 5000+ DPI), which is sufficient for clear 4x6 or 5x7 prints.

Multi-Format Support: The tray systems usually include holders for 35mm slides, color negatives, and black-and-white film.

Fast Scanning: Unlike flatbed scanners that take minutes per slide, these "copiers" act more like a digital camera, capturing the frame in seconds. How to Use the Scanner Effectively

Preparation: Use a soft brush or compressed air to remove dust from your slides and the scanner's internal glass to avoid permanent spots in your digital files.

Loading: Place the film into the appropriate holder, ensuring the "matte" side is facing the correct direction to avoid mirrored images.

Adjustment: Most units allow for basic on-device adjustments. You can typically toggle between film types (Slide vs. Negative) and perform minor exposure or color balance tweaks before hitting "Scan."

Transfer: Once your SD card is full, you can use a standard USB card reader to move the files to your computer for long-term storage or cloud backup. Troubleshooting Connection Issues

Because this hardware is roughly 15-20 years old, it relies on legacy drivers. If you have the original installation CD, you can still use it on modern systems like Windows 10 or 11 by following these steps: Disable Driver Signature Enforcement

: This is necessary because the original drivers are "unsigned" by modern Windows standards. Update & Security Advanced Startup Restart now After restarting, choose Troubleshoot Advanced options Startup Settings to "Disable driver signature enforcement." Manual Driver Installation Connect the Zipp device to your USB port.

Insert your CD (or mount the files if you've copied them to a USB drive). Device Manager , right-click the "Unknown Device" (the copier), and select Update Driver "Browse my computer for drivers"

and point it specifically to the folder on the CD containing the driver files (often labeled "Driver" or "WinXP").

Accept any security warnings to proceed with the installation. Software Alternatives

Legacy drivers for these copiers often lack digital signatures, which prevents modern Windows versions from installing them. Follow these steps to bypass this restriction: Disable Driver Signature Enforcement: Go to Settings > Update & Security > Recovery. Under Advanced Startup, click Restart Now.

Navigate to Troubleshoot > Advanced Options > Startup Settings and click Restart.

Press 7 (or F7) to select "Disable driver signature enforcement". Manual Driver Installation: Connect the copier to your PC via USB. Insert your software CD (if available).

Open Device Manager, right-click the "Unknown Device" (the copier), and select Update Driver.

Choose "Browse my computer for drivers" and point the installer to the driver folder on your CD.

Run in Compatibility Mode: If the scanning software itself won't open, right-click the application icon, go to Properties > Compatibility, and select Windows 7 or Windows XP. Common Troubleshooting

Device Not Recognized: Ensure you are using a high-quality USB 2.0 cable. Some newer USB 3.0/3.1 ports may not properly recognize these older devices.

Standalone Use: If your specific model includes an SD card slot, it may be a "standalone" unit. These do not require software; you can scan directly to a memory card and then transfer the card to your PC. Do you have the original installation CD, or Copying 35mm Slides
